Assignable Variation
Variation in a production process that can be traced to specific causes.
Operating Characteristics
These refer to the performance metrics and behavior of a system under specified conditions.
Natural Variations
Random fluctuations in the output or process of a system that are inherent and unavoidable.
Consumer's Risk
The probability that a defective product will pass through a quality inspection process and reach the consumer.
